Output 279c06ffa5986442005500552dc8027ad5925a2934e4db770e8a3445330c2f9c:63

value
50296629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ad18b0fff5ffea378c495dde4c2ee5c85b827dbe OP_EQUAL
address
3HUGQKUa9Nfw25AMSsWWfJcTqyQyyFRr52
transaction
279c06ffa5986442005500552dc8027ad5925a2934e4db770e8a3445330c2f9c
spent
true